This specimen was lot 3573 in Stephen Album sale 50 (Santa Rosa, CA, September 2024), where it sold for $228. The catalog description[1] noted, "AFGHANISTAN: Habibullah, 1901-1919, AR rupee, AH1335, lustrous fields, cleaned, PCGS graded UNC details, ex Hakim Hamidi Collection." Milled coinage was introduced to Afghanistan during the reign of Abdur Rahman (1880-1901). This type was struck AH 1329-1337. It is the first rupee that normally comes well struck.

Recorded mintage: unknown.

Specification: 4.60 g, 0.900 fine silver, 20 mm diameter.

Catalog reference: KM-853.1, H-14O.
